A few months ago I wrote about my experience with Nokia's new N73 Firmware. One of the comments I made was that Sudoku had disappeared afterwards. I was sad to see it go because I found it much more enjoyable than Snakes. Today though, I figured out how to get it back!
As it turns out, Sudoku is stored on the 128MB mini-SD card that comes with the N73 and *not* on the phone itself. That discovery made a huge difference as it meant that it was my transition to a 2GB mini-SD card that made Sudoku disappear and not the new firmware as I initially assumed.
To get it back I once again loaded my original 128MB card (you kept it, right?) and copied the following folders to my Desktop:
- resource
- sys
- private
Once I had those files I once again inserted my 2GB card and copied the entire resource and sys folder over. I didn't want to overwrite my existing "Private" folder so instead I copied all the subdirectories with any Sudoku files in it. In my case, they were called: 1003a3f, 10202dce, and 2000C10
Once the folders were in place, I disconnected my USB cable, brought my phone back online and voila! And voila!.. umm.. ok nothing. Turns out you'll need to shut the phone down and turn it back on again. But after that, if you navigate back to your Games folder you should see your good old friend, Sudoku, staring right back at you. Happy gaming!
